It was something we mentioned in our initial review of this figure and now it looks like Hasbro has addressed the oversight as they have issued a variant to the 6″ Black Series C-3PO (Resistance Base) figure. Instead of the cheap looking plain red arm, they have now given it a proper, screen accurate deco. I’ll definitely be picking this version up.
Rebelscum forum member Nighthawk has posted some photos that reveal more of what we can expect with Hasbro’s new TIE Striker.
It appears the NERF features are removable, which should bring a collective sigh of relief to many buyers. And it looks like the wings may be comprised of a sturdier plastic than we saw with the TFA TIE Fighters.

Rebelscum forum member “Nighthawk” has posted new images from the packaging for Hasbro’s Rogue OneU-Wing and TIE Striker vehicles that shed light on the NERF launching features of both fighters. It appears that the launcher for the U-wing is retractable (not removable) and the TIE’s is a fixed position cannon. These were found at retail in Canada ($59.99-$69.99).

Back in February, we speculated that Hasbro may start up another 6″ scale of limited articulation figures similar to the 12″ Hero Series. It looks like that has indeed come to pass as a new image out of Hong Kong shows a new Finn figure. Hasbro has done this with their Marvel line as well with the figures sold through dollar stores and the like. No word yet as to US availability.
Rebelscum has posted confirmation of the rumored Desert Damage First Order Special Forces TIE Fighter with First Order Special Forces Elite TIE Fighter Pilot (let’s throw a few more designations in there, shall we?). This exclusive 3.75″ scale vehicle and pilot feature unique deco and packaging. Look for it only at Toys”R”Us and ToysRUs.com
